Summary
English to French:   more detail...
  1. vocal power:


English

Detailed Translations for vocal power from English to French

vocal power:

vocal power [the ~] noun

  1. the vocal power (voice volume)

Translation Matrix for vocal power:

NounRelated TranslationsOther Translations
volume de la voix vocal power; voice volume

Related Translations for vocal power